The Boeing Company is seeking an F-22 Entry Level Software Developer to join the F-22 Mission Systems team. The position is located in Berkeley, Missouri with occasional travel to partner and supplier sites around the United States.

This organization designs, develops, and demonstrates avionics solutions for the F-22 Raptor, the premier 5th gen air superiority fighter flown only by the United States Air Force (USAF). Your efforts will assist integration of cutting edge technologies to maintain the Raptor’s dominance over the battlefield for many decades to come.
